Finajour was a software for timetable information (electronic course book ) developed by Hans-Jakob Tobler for the company of the same name in Therwil , Switzerland, and is considered one of the first electronic timetable software for home users.

Tobler developed an electronic course book for MS-DOS for the summer 1989 timetable. It contained the timetable data of the SBB and the Swiss private railways. It required a PC with 512 KB of RAM. By autumn 1989, a good 1,000 licenses of the software had been sold at a price of one hundred francs per license. Finajour was then implemented in cooperation with the PTT on the Swiss video text , the Videotex , and released in 1990.

Finajour appeared every year for the timetable change for MS-DOS and later Windows-based systems.

The Terrasoft company ported Finajour for Macintosh around 1993 with the help of Tobler .

In 1994/1995 the postbus and bus routes were added.

Version 7.0 of 1995/1996 describes the scope of Finajour as follows: «The present computer timetable works with 57,598 train, rail and boat courses, of which over 30,000 operate daily. [...] It contains 8077 destinations, including around 1800 train stations, 400 boat stations and almost 6000 bus stops. »

Finajour and Finaroute included the Swisscom directory CD , manufactured by OptoByte.

The SBB began to sell their own electronic course book. Based on the HAFAS software , they sold the Swiss electronic course book for MS-DOS and Windows and gradually pushed Finajour out of the market. A combined version of Finajour and Finaroute was sold as FinaPlus in 2002/2003 , it should be the last version. The Macintosh version continued to be developed and sold independently, as HaCon, the manufacturer of HAFAS, which dominates the European market, and SBB did not offer a Macintosh version of the electronic course book. Finajour for Mac has been discontinued for the 2009/2010 timetable change.

Finaroute was another software from Finajour and one of the first electronic route planners for Switzerland. The software was introduced in 1991 and offered a place-to-place connection for all of Switzerland. It required MS-DOS 3.0 and 512 KB of RAM. It has now also been discontinued.

The developer Hans-Jakob Tobler died in 2009 at the age of 73.
